O Radix Jesse; O Flower of Jesse’s stem from which blossoms life eternal

Elizabeth Scalia - published on 12/19/16

We are told we live in a hopeless time. Do not believe it; do not become enmeshed in social hysterias. Know in whom you have believed.

O Radix Jesse, qui stas in signum populorum,
super quem continebunt reges os suum,
quem gentes deprecabuntur:
veni ad liberandum nos, jam noli tardare.
O Flower of Jesse’s stem, you have been raised up as a sign for all peoples; kings stand silent in your presence; the nations bow down in worship before you. Come, let nothing keep you from coming to our aid. Antiphon, Divine Office

We are living in the age of naysayers and of doomsday prophets. Throughout media and online we encounter their incessant insistence that, whatever may have been good in the past, there is nothing before us, starting from today, except chaos, destruction, the end of sanity; the end of righteousness.

Do not believe it, and do not become enmeshed in social hysterias. Know in whom you have believed.

From the root of Jesse buds forth nothing less than the savior of all humankind; the light that shines in the darkness and is not overcome.

All the more important that — same as it ever was — we must cling to Christ, in order to overcome evil with good.
